Music Joint Venture: Ty Dolla $ign & EZMNY Records

Create Music Group, a leading global independent music and entertainment company, has officially announced a joint venture with Ty Dolla $ign and his label, EZMNY Records. This partnership marks a new phase in the ongoing collaboration between Ty and music industry veteran Shawn Barron, co-founder of EZMNY and the executive who first signed Ty to Atlantic Records in 2012.

Since launching EZMNY Records, Ty and Barron have demonstrated a keen eye for talent, notably signing breakout artist Leon Thomas (EZMNY/Motown Records). Thomas’ hit single “Mutt” continues its climb up the charts, showcasing the label’s growing impact in identifying and nurturing next-generation talent. EZMNY’s roster also includes rising artists Bizzy Crook, rjtheweirdo, Saige Michael, and Keith Turner.

“This partnership with Create Music Group is a new chapter for EZMNY Records,” said Barron. “Ty and I have always prioritized an artist-first vision, and this collaboration with Create—whose team shares our values—will help us build something truly special for our roster.”

Create Music Group’s CEO and founder Jonathan Strauss praised the partnership, saying, “Shawn and Ty are incredible entrepreneurs with a remarkable history of shaping popular music. Their instincts and influence continue to drive the culture forward.”

Steeven Leblanc, Director of Business Development at Create, echoed the enthusiasm: “Working with visionaries like Shawn and Ty fits perfectly with our mission. They understand both the creative and business sides of the industry, and we’re excited to help amplify their vision and elevate their artists to the next level.”

Founded in 2015, Create Music Group has emerged as a major force in the music industry, representing a wide and diverse roster of prominent Hip Hop and R&B artists. The company has worked with Ye & Ty Dolla $ign, DeeBaby, Keri Hilson, DDG, Blxst, Bino Rideaux, Rich The Kid, Tink, Erica Banks, Travis Porter, Jaylen Brown, Miles Bridges, October London, Calboy, ALLBLACK, and many others.

“This partnership with Create was the natural next step,” said Helen Yu, Head of Business Affairs and General Counsel for EZMNY. “Both companies have built strong track records, and this deal is about combining that success to create something even bigger.”

The announcement comes on the heels of Create Music Group’s recent $165 million investment round led by private equity firm Flexpoint Ford, which valued the company at over $1 billion.
